Output 98152ddb0b31e3645bf5a444a9629800130276d4c572cb8470fbe0503313a8e9:3

value
38486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b58fdf4ebe14503a9535a89441f07184fcaba5d OP_EQUAL
address
3FrRGYvs57LRxzngdktKHzhhNSzmatTaxz
transaction
98152ddb0b31e3645bf5a444a9629800130276d4c572cb8470fbe0503313a8e9
spent
true